I. Is IVF Surrogacy Legal in Hong Kong?
Legal Reality in 2026
According to Chapter 561 of the Hong Kong Human Reproductive Technology Ordinance, commercial surrogacy is strictly prohibited in Hong Kong. Any surrogacy arrangement involving monetary transactions is illegal.
While non-commercial surrogacy is not prohibited under certain conditions, it is subject to extremely strict regulation, and surrogacy contracts are not enforceable under Hong Kong law.
This means that even if both parties voluntarily sign an agreement, the law cannot protect the rights of either party in the event of a dispute.
Therefore, from a practical standpoint, Hong Kong does not possess a legal and compliant commercial surrogacy environment in 2026.
However, Hong Kong's IVF technology is highly advanced, boasting world-class reproductive medicine centers and embryo laboratories.
For couples who do not require surrogacy but only need IVF assistance, Hong Kong remains a viable option.

II. Detailed Explanation of IVF Costs and Procedures in Hong Kong
In 2026, the cost of a single IVF cycle in Hong Kong will be approximately HK$100,000 to HK$150,000, varying depending on the medication regimen, examinations, and embryo processing methods.
The procedure mainly includes pre-operative examinations, ovulation induction, egg and sperm retrieval, in-vitro fertilization, embryo culture, and embryo transfer.
The entire process takes approximately 2 to 3 months, does not require hospitalization, but necessitates multiple trips to the hospital.
It's important to note that waiting times for IVF at Hong Kong's public hospitals are long, leading many to choose private reproductive centers, which are more expensive.
Furthermore, Hong Kong has strict limits on the number of embryos that can be transferred, typically allowing only single embryo transfers to reduce the risk of multiple pregnancies.

Question 2: Is the success rate of IVF in Hong Kong high?
The average success rate of IVF in Hong Kong in 2026 is between 40% and 50%.
The woman's age is a key factor affecting the success rate.
The success rate can reach over 60% for women under 35, but drops significantly for those over 40.
